Memo to dispatch — recalled Amberline chargers. One pallet, 180 units, is quarantined in the recall cage awaiting carrier collection on Monday. Please ensure the pallet leaves with the red recall manifest attached and that no substitute stock is loaded. The carrier is Dunhollow Transit; only their badged driver may take custody. The hand-over instruction follows below.

dispatch memo: the sorius tamius courier leaves the praeth ledger at gate 4873 under passcode 928014

Context: Ardenfell line margins slipped three points over two quarters. Drivers: input steel costs, aggressive discounting at the Westmoor branch, and a stale price book. Proposal: uplift list prices four percent, tighten discount authority to regional level, sunset the two lowest-margin SKUs. Risk: volume loss at Halverton accounts, estimated under two percent. Decision requested at Thursday's review. Modelling assumptions are in the appendix pack. The commercial reasoning leadership wants kept close is noted directly below.

board note of tajop-yajof: The finance team signed off on a budget of $77.6 million for Project Pramir.

## Dependency Graph Visualizer (Mapwright)

Mapwright renders the service dependency graph for the Corvalane platform. It rebuilds the graph hourly from manifest scans; stale nodes usually mean a scan worker died. Restart workers via the admin panel, then trigger a manual rebuild. If edges look wrong, check for malformed manifests before blaming the renderer. As a new contractor, start with the walkthrough on the internal page below.

wiki page, bagef-yajof: https://sentry.sivrelcloud.corp/board

For the incoming director. Proposal: 50/50 joint venture between Ardwell Systems and Folsgate Marine to commercialise the Tidemark sensor line. Capital commitment is modest; payback modelled at under three years. Risks: overlapping distribution rights in the Kельn— correction, the Kelder territory, and unresolved IP assignment on firmware. Finance recommends conditional approval pending legal review. Governance terms are acceptable. Full workings are in the review pack. The confidential note on forward business plans sits immediately below.

confidential, kahog-bawif: The northern region missed its Pramir quota by 20.0 percent last quarter. Casaxek Freight plans to lower the Fraion list price by 41.5 percent in December. The finance team signed off on a budget of $236.4 million for Project Druius. The renewal with Fenysix Partners closes at $91.3 million a year, 2.1 percent below the last contract.